Course summary

Our practical BSc (Hons) International Gastronomy and Food Business Management degree combines hands-on experience with business management training. Youll delve into international gastronomy, modern cooking techniques, and sustainable business practices.

With a blend of culinary innovation and business acumen, upon graduating from this degree youll have the skills and knowledge youll need to thrive in this competitive field.

What will I study?

On this BSc (Hons) International Gastronomy and Food Business Management degree, your modules provide a structured learning experience for understanding international culinary practices and business principles, essential for succeeding in hospitality. It offers a foundation in both technical skills and business acumen thats key for career growth.

During your time on the course youll have the opportunity to explore international gastronomy. Modules taught will put a focus on global cuisines and cultural significance. Youll also delve into current and relevant gastronomic trends that are making waves within the industry.

As well as this youll also have the opportunity to get hands-on with modernist cooking techniques and food science. Youll be encouraged to get innovative with cooking methods, whilst gaining skills in flavour and the science behind flavour, safety and texture.

From restaurant management to brand building, is critical for a successful career within the industry that you acquire skills for creating, leading, and sustaining food businesses. Thats why we have developed a series of modules around business & entrepreneurship. These are designed to give you the critical thinking skills you need to manage and grow businesses.

Explore the intersection of sustainable practices and business growth, focusing on local community impact and ethical considerations in food production.

With a focus on sustainability, innovation and community in gastronomy, youll explore the intersection of sustainable practices and business growth, focusing on local community impact and ethical considerations in food production.

This course curriculum aligns with modern industry demands, differentiating it from more traditional programs. The blend of disciplines youll cover makes you, as a graduate, adaptable to a variety of roles within the food and hospitality sector.

What are my career prospects?

Throughout your time with us well support you on the route to your chosen career. Well help you to develop crucial skills, encouraging you to become enterprising, employable and good leaders. Our Careers and Employability Team also help you find employment after graduation.

Upon graduating from this course, youll have the skills and knowledge youll need to kick-start your career within the industry. Youll be able to pursue roles in various fields, such as

restaurant management
food business entrepreneurship
culinary arts
food marketing
And roles focusing on sustainability within the food industry.

Potential roles include

Restaurant and Hospitality Management
Food Entrepreneur or Business Owner
Brand and Marketing Manager in Food Sectors
